Output dd7291b5e729d6f7b37d22fde68a062ae47c3021ec4b62ebed06d646cce501ae:16

value
42783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d83f8a7b0dfa9fea63d9ac1bac3a9595ef60ec2e OP_EQUAL
address
3MQRzt46CuE3RdAsnZYkZN3G8gTwZXa6s2
transaction
dd7291b5e729d6f7b37d22fde68a062ae47c3021ec4b62ebed06d646cce501ae
spent
true